Question : In the following figure, the circles with centres B and D have radii of 4 cm and $x$ cm, respectively. AC is a tangent to both circles. Find the value of $x$.
Option 1: 6 cm
Option 2: 3 cm
Option 3: 7 cm
Option 4: 5 cm

Correct Answer: 6 cm
Solution :
Here, $\angle$DAC = $\angle$ACB = 90° (Tangnet is perpendicular to the radius at the point of contact)
$\angle$AED = $\angle$BEC (Vertically opposite angles are equal)
By AA similarity criteria, $\triangle$ AED $\sim\triangle$ CEB
$\frac{AE}{EC} = \frac{AD}{BC}$
⇒ $\frac{6}{9}=\frac{4}{x}$
$\therefore x=\frac{4\times9}{6} = 2\times 3 = 6 \ \mathrm{cm}$
Hence, the correct answer is 6 cm.
